Abstract:
We calculate the instanton corrections in the effective prepotential for N=2 supersymmetric Yang-Mills theory with all A-D-E gauge groups from the Seiberg-Witten geometry constructed out of the spectral curves of the affine Toda lattice. The one-instanton contribution is determined explicitly by solving the Gauss-Manin system associated with the A-D-E singularity. Our results are in complete agreement with the ones obtained from the microscopic instanton calculations.
